Hi there! I do have a delicious recipe for a pumpkin torte that I think you will love using our torte pans. Here's what you'll need:Ingredients:
- 1 cup all-purpose flour
- 1/2 cup whole wheat flour
- 1 tsp baking soda
- 1 tsp baking powder
- 1 tsp cinnamon
- 1/2 tsp nutmeg
- 1/2 tsp ginger
- 1/4 tsp cloves
- 1/4 tsp salt
- 1 cup sugar
- 1/2 cup vegetable oil
- 2 eggs
- 1 cup pumpkin puree
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
- 1/4 cup chopped pecans (optional)
- 1/4 cup dried cranberries (optional)Instructions:1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ease your torte pans with cooking spray or butter.2. In a medium bowl, mix together the all-purpose flour, whole wheat flour, baking soda, baking powder, cinnamon, nutmeg, ginger, cloves, and salt.3. In a separate large bowl, beat together the sugar, vegetable oil, and eggs until well combined.4. Slowly add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ture, mixing until just combined.5. Stir in the pumpkin puree and vanilla extract until the batter is smooth.6. If desired, fold in the chopped pecans and dried cranberries.7. Pour the batter into the greased torte pans, filling them about 2/3 full.8. Bake for 25-30 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.9. Allow the tortes to cool for 10 minutes in the pans before removing them and placing them on a wire rack to cool completely.10. Serve with a dollop of whipped cream or vanilla ice cream for a delicious fall treat!I hope you enjoy this recipe and have fun using our torte pans! Happy cooking!
 

Frequently Asked Questions

What ingredients do I need for the Pumpkin Torte Recipe?

To make the Pumpkin Torte, you will need the following ingredients: pumpkin puree, eggs, sugar, flour, baking powder, baking soda, cinnamon, nutmeg, salt, and vanilla extract. You may also want to prepare a cream cheese frosting for added flavor.

How long does it take to bake the Pumpkin Torte?

The Pumpkin Torte typically takes about 25 to 30 minutes to bake in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C). It's important to check for doneness by inserting a toothpick in the center; it should come out clean when the torte is ready.

Can I make the Pumpkin Torte ahead of time?

Yes, you can make the Pumpkin Torte ahead of time. It can be baked and stored in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. If you want to prepare it even earlier, you can freeze the torte for up to 2 months. Just make sure to wrap it tightly in plastic wrap and foil before freezing.

What is the best way to serve the Pumpkin Torte?

The Pumpkin Torte is best served chilled or at room temperature. You can slice it into wedges and serve it plain or with a dollop of whipped cream or cream cheese frosting on top for added richness.

Can I customize the Pumpkin Torte recipe?

Absolutely! You can customize the Pumpkin Torte by adding nuts like walnuts or pecans, or by incorporating chocolate chips for a sweeter twist. You can also experiment with different spices, such as ginger or allspice, to enhance the flavor profile.
